Transfer of Victoria Police public interest disclosures to IBAC and abolition of the Office of the Special Investigator

Special Investigator Repeal Bill 2023

Effects of this bill

If this bill passes, it means that:

The Office of the Special Investigator is abolished.
The Special Investigator Act 2021 is repealed.
Public interest disclosures about Victoria Police personnel move to IBAC.
IBAC takes over records and evidence from the Office of the Special Investigator.
The State replaces the Office of the Special Investigator in legal proceedings and subpoenas.
It remains a criminal offence to harm people who helped the Office of the Special Investigator.
Former staff still face criminal charges for leaking Office of the Special Investigator information without a good reason.
Former staff keep their legal protections from personal liability and forced disclosure of protected documents.
